.timepicker-wrapper{z-index:1065;opacity:0;left:0;bottom:0;top:0;right:0;background-color:rgba(0,0,0,.4)}.timepicker-wrapper-inline{border-radius:.5rem}.timepicker-elements{min-width:310px;min-height:325px;background:#fff;border-top-left-radius:.6rem;border-top-right-radius:.6rem}@media screen and (min-width:320px)and (max-width:825px)and (orientation:landscape){.timepicker-elements{-webkit-box-orient:horizontal!important;-webkit-box-direction:normal!important;-ms-flex-direction:row!important;flex-direction:row!important;border-bottom-right-radius:.5rem;min-width:auto;min-height:auto;overflow-y:auto}}.timepicker-elements-inline{min-height:auto}.timepicker-head{background-color:#2979ff;height:100px;border-top-left-radius:.5rem;border-top-right-radius:.5rem;padding:10px 50px 10px 24px}@media screen and (min-width:320px)and (max-width:825px)and (orientation:landscape){.timepicker-head{border-top-left-radius:0;border-bottom-right-radius:0;padding:10px;padding-left:10px!important;height:auto;min-height:305px}}.timepicker-head-inline{padding:0;border-bottom-left-radius:.5rem;border-bottom-right-radius:.5rem}@media screen and (min-width:320px)and (max-width:825px)and (orientation:landscape){.timepicker-head-content{-webkit-box-orient:vertical;-webkit-box-direction:normal;-ms-flex-direction:column;flex-direction:column}}.timepicker-button{font-size:.8rem;min-width:64px;-webkit-box-sizing:border-box;box-sizing:border-box;font-weight:500;line-height:40px;border-radius:10px;letter-spacing:.1rem;text-transform:uppercase;color:#2979ff;border:none;background-color:transparent;-webkit-transition:background-color .25s cubic-bezier(.4,0,.2,1) 0ms,border .25s cubic-bezier(.4,0,.2,1) 0ms,-webkit-box-shadow .25s cubic-bezier(.4,0,.2,1) 0ms;transition:background-color .25s cubic-bezier(.4,0,.2,1) 0ms,border .25s cubic-bezier(.4,0,.2,1) 0ms,-webkit-box-shadow .25s cubic-bezier(.4,0,.2,1) 0ms;transition:background-color .25s cubic-bezier(.4,0,.2,1) 0ms,box-shadow .25s cubic-bezier(.4,0,.2,1) 0ms,border .25s cubic-bezier(.4,0,.2,1) 0ms;transition:background-color .25s cubic-bezier(.4,0,.2,1) 0ms,box-shadow .25s cubic-bezier(.4,0,.2,1) 0ms,border .25s cubic-bezier(.4,0,.2,1) 0ms,-webkit-box-shadow .25s cubic-bezier(.4,0,.2,1) 0ms;outline:none;padding:0 10px;height:40px;margin-bottom:10px}.timepicker-button:focus,.timepicker-button:hover{background-color:rgba(0,0,0,.08)}.timepicker-button:focus{outline:none}.timepicker-submit-inline{border-radius:100%;height:48px;min-width:48px;display:inline-block;margin-right:30px;color:#fff}.timepicker-current{font-size:3.75rem;font-weight:300;line-height:1.2;letter-spacing:-.00833em;color:#fff;opacity:.54;border:none;background:transparent;padding:0}.timepicker-current.active{opacity:1}.timepicker-current-wrapper{direction:rtl}.timepicker-mode-wrapper{font-size:18px;color:hsla(0,0%,100%,.54)}@media screen and (min-width:320px)and (max-width:825px)and (orientation:landscape){.timepicker-mode-wrapper{-ms-flex-pack:distribute!important;justify-content:space-around!important;-webkit-box-orient:horizontal!important;-webkit-box-direction:normal!important;-ms-flex-direction:row!important;flex-direction:row!important}}.timepicker-mode-wrapper.active{opacity:1}.timepicker-clock-wrapper{min-width:310px;max-width:325px;min-height:305px;overflow-x:hidden;height:100%}.timepicker-clock{position:relative;border-radius:100%;width:260px;height:260px;cursor:default;margin:0 auto;background-color:rgba(0,0,0,.07)}.timepicker-clock-inner{position:absolute;top:50%;right:50%;-webkit-transform:translate(50%,-50%);transform:translate(50%,-50%);width:160px;height:160px;border-radius:100%}.timepicker-time-tips-hours,.timepicker-time-tips-inner,.timepicker-time-tips-minutes{position:absolute;width:32px;height:32px;text-align:center;cursor:pointer;font-size:1.1rem;border-radius:100%;background-color:transparent;display:-webkit-box;display:-ms-flexbox;display:flex;-webkit-box-pack:center;-ms-flex-pack:center;justify-content:center;-webkit-box-align:center;-ms-flex-align:center;align-items:center;font-weight:300}.timepicker-time-tips-hours.active,.timepicker-time-tips-inner.active,.timepicker-time-tips-minutes.active{color:#fff;background-color:#2979ff;font-weight:400}.timepicker-time-tips-hours:focus,.timepicker-time-tips-inner:focus,.timepicker-time-tips-minutes:focus{outline:none}.timepicker-time-tips-hours.disabled,.timepicker-time-tips-inner.disabled,.timepicker-time-tips-minutes.disabled{color:#b3afaf;pointer-events:none;background-color:transparent}.timepicker-time-tips-hours::-moz-selection,.timepicker-time-tips-inner::-moz-selection,.timepicker-time-tips-minutes::-moz-selection{background-color:transparent}.timepicker-time-tips-hours::selection,.timepicker-time-tips-inner::selection,.timepicker-time-tips-minutes::selection{background-color:transparent}.timepicker-current,.timepicker-dot{font-weight:300;line-height:1.2;letter-spacing:-.00833em;color:#fff}@media screen and (min-width:320px)and (max-width:825px)and (orientation:landscape){.timepicker-current,.timepicker-dot{font-size:3rem;font-weight:400}}.timepicker-dot{font-size:3.75rem;opacity:.54;border:none;background:transparent;padding:0}.timepicker-current-inline{font-size:2.5rem}.timepicker-item{position:absolute;border-radius:100%;width:20px;height:20px;text-align:center;padding:10px;-webkit-user-select:none;-moz-user-select:none;-ms-user-select:none;user-select:none;cursor:default;font-size:1.1em;z-index:3}.timepicker-middle-dot{top:50%;right:50%;width:6px;height:6px;-webkit-transform:translate(50%,-50%);transform:translate(50%,-50%);border-radius:50%;background-color:#2979ff}.timepicker-hand-pointer{background-color:#2979ff;bottom:50%;height:40%;left:calc(50% - 1px);-webkit-transform-origin:center bottom 0;transform-origin:center bottom 0;width:2px}.timepicker-transform{-webkit-transition:height .4s cubic-bezier(.4,0,.2,1) 0ms,-webkit-transform .4s cubic-bezier(.4,0,.2,1) 0ms;transition:height .4s cubic-bezier(.4,0,.2,1) 0ms,-webkit-transform .4s cubic-bezier(.4,0,.2,1) 0ms;transition:transform .4s cubic-bezier(.4,0,.2,1) 0ms,height .4s cubic-bezier(.4,0,.2,1) 0ms;transition:transform .4s cubic-bezier(.4,0,.2,1) 0ms,height .4s cubic-bezier(.4,0,.2,1) 0ms,-webkit-transform .4s cubic-bezier(.4,0,.2,1) 0ms}.timepicker-time-tips{position:absolute;border-radius:100%;width:32px;height:32px;text-align:center;cursor:pointer;font-size:1.1rem}.timepicker-time-tips.active{color:#fff}.timepicker-circle{top:-21px;right:-15px;width:4px;border:14px solid #2979ff;height:4px;-webkit-box-sizing:content-box;box-sizing:content-box;border-radius:100%}.timepicker-hour-mode{padding:0;background-color:transparent;border:none;color:#fff;opacity:.54}.timepicker-hour,.timepicker-hour-mode,.timepicker-minute{cursor:pointer}.timepicker-hour-mode:focus,.timepicker-hour-mode:hover,.timepicker-hour:focus,.timepicker-hour:hover,.timepicker-minute:focus,.timepicker-minute:hover{background-color:rgba(0,0,0,.15);outline:none}.timepicker-hour-mode.active,.timepicker-hour.active,.timepicker-minute.active{color:#fff;opacity:1}.timepicker-hour-current-inline,.timepicker-hour-mode-current-inline,.timepicker-minute-current-inline{font-size:2.5rem}.timepicker-footer{border-bottom-right-radius:.5rem;border-bottom-left-radius:.5rem;display:-webkit-box;display:-ms-flexbox;display:flex;-webkit-box-pack:justify;-ms-flex-pack:justify;justify-content:space-between;-webkit-box-align:center;-ms-flex-align:center;align-items:center;width:100%;height:56px;padding-right:12px;padding-left:12px;background-color:#fff}.timepicker-container{max-height:calc(100% - 64px);overflow-y:auto;-webkit-box-shadow:0 10px 15px -3px rgba(0,0,0,.07),0 4px 6px -2px rgba(0,0,0,.05);box-shadow:0 10px 15px -3px rgba(0,0,0,.07),0 4px 6px -2px rgba(0,0,0,.05)}.timepicker-icon-down,.timepicker-icon-up{opacity:0;-webkit-transition:all .2s ease;transition:all .2s ease;cursor:pointer;-webkit-transform:translate(50%,-50%);transform:translate(50%,-50%);right:50%;width:30px;height:30px;display:-webkit-box;display:-ms-flexbox;display:flex;-webkit-box-pack:center;-ms-flex-pack:center;justify-content:center;-webkit-box-align:center;-ms-flex-align:center;align-items:center}.timepicker-icon-down.active,.timepicker-icon-down:hover,.timepicker-icon-up.active,.timepicker-icon-up:hover{opacity:1}.timepicker-icon-up{top:-35px}.timepicker-icon-down{bottom:-47px}.timepicker-inline-hour-icons button,.timepicker-inline-minutes-icons button{opacity:1!important;cursor:default}.timepicker-inline-hour-icons button:hover,.timepicker-inline-minutes-icons button:hover{background-color:unset!important}.timepicker-clock-animation{-webkit-animation:show-up-clock .35s linear;animation:show-up-clock .35s linear}.timepicker-icon-btn{width:30px;height:30px}.timepicker-toggle-button{position:absolute;outline:none;border:none;background-color:transparent;left:-10px;top:50%;-webkit-transform:translate(50%,-50%);transform:translate(50%,-50%);-webkit-transition:all .3s ease;transition:all .3s ease;cursor:pointer}.timepicker-input:focus+.timepicker-toggle-button,.timepicker-input:focus+.timepicker-toggle-button i,.timepicker-toggle-button:focus,.timepicker-toggle-button:hover{color:#2979ff}.timepicker-toggle-button.timepicker-icon,.timepicker a.timepicker-toggle-button{left:1px}@-webkit-keyframes show-up-clock{0%{opacity:0;-webkit-transform:scale(.7);transform:scale(.7)}to{opacity:1;-webkit-transform:scale(1);transform:scale(1)}}@keyframes show-up-clock{0%{opacity:0;-webkit-transform:scale(.7);transform:scale(.7)}to{opacity:1;-webkit-transform:scale(1);transform:scale(1)}}.justify-content-evenly{-webkit-box-pack:space-evenly;-ms-flex-pack:space-evenly;justify-content:space-evenly}.timepicker-modal{z-index:1065}.timepicker-modal .fade.show{opacity:1}
/*# sourceMappingURL=timepicker.rtl.min.css.map */